    Hooray! Spring is on the way! I think we are all ready for some warmer weather. March will be another fun and busy month for us. For Dr. Suess's birthday,Monday,our school is having a door decoration contest and a read-in at 3:00. We had great fun decorating our door. Our theme is Horton Hears a Who! and the kids made elephants that cover our door and part of the wall. You'll have to come check it out. They are really cute. Also, on that day the kindergarten classes will be doing Dr.Suess activities in each class and rotating from room to room like we did for Christmas. Our class will be reading The Cat in the Hat,playing a rhyming game and making Cat in the Hat pictures. They may wear pajamas that are appropriate for school that day. This means something like sweats, t-shirts,etc.. We will also be making Green Eggs and Ham for snack one day.
    Other themes for the month will include Spring Weather, St. Patrick's Day and The Sun. We will continue sending the little books home. Your support is paying off. We see nice improvements in the students reading and writing skills. Keep up the good work!
